Characters that enrolled in Tokyo Santa School led by Ded Moroz.

  • Locked Out of the Loop: So far, all of them don't participate in any of the main story events.
  • Stealth Expert: Each of them possesses the Santa Sneak ability, using when delivering gifts to children.

Ded Moroz[]

Ded tokyoafterschoolsummoners

Grandfather Frost

World: Kitezh
Origin: Slavic Culture, Santa Claus Mythos
Rarity: 3*(Aether), 5*(Nether), 5*(Water)
Artist: Bombom
Voiced by: Ken Narita
An ice spirit from Kitezh who is also the bonafide Santa Claus. He's also principal for the academy of Santas from the 23 worlds who watch over the students like a father. The other half of his personality is the manifestation of snow's and ice's cruelty and harshness. His Sacred Artifact is his Sack with the Rule of Causality that can reward good deeds and punish bad ones.

  • Dark Is Not Evil: Black Ded may have a quite drill sergent nasty personality, but he is as admirable and well-meaned as his White counterpart.
  • Religious and Mythological Theme Naming: Shares the same name as the legendary Slavic figure similar to Santa Claus who has roots in Slavic Mythology.
  • Split Personality: He was originally one person, but was given a magical sack artifact by his friend, causing him to split into two individuals in the same body, stabilizing his existence.

Yule[]

Yule tokyoafterschoolsummoners

Reindeer Santa

World: Tir Na Nog
Origin: Modern Literature (America)
Rarity: 3*(Water), 4*(Water)
Artist: Gamma
Voiced by: Masato Yoshida
A fey reindeer from Tir na NOg who dreams of becoming a Santa Claus. He is cheerful but a nervous personality where he cause some trouble can cause others to laugh at him and becomes depressed when left alone. His Sacred Artifact is a sled with the Rule of Gliding that allow him to disregard gravity while in the air.

  • Ambiguous Gender: Despite being voiced by a male voice actor, the game doesn't classify Yule's gender as either.
  • Balance Buff: His Sky Dasher skill gets upgraded into Sky Dasher+, giving him the ever useful Horizontal Movement Increase and granting himself an Ardor buff. This makes him a readily accessible and free mover unit.
  • Character Tics: According to Ryota, his nose twitches each time that he is anxious or in trouble.
  • Making a Splash: His element
  • Religious and Mythological Theme Naming: He is named after the midwinter celebration of Germanic peoples.

Krampus[]

Krampus tokyoafterschoolsummoners

Spirit of Winter

World: Tir na Nog
Origin: European Mythology
Rarity: 3*(Wood), 4*(Nether), 5*(Fire)
Artist: Mensuke
Voiced by: Masaki Terasoma
A Transient that has a scary form with long horns grown from his black man. He attends the Tokyo Santa School who trains day in and out to become a Dark Santa. Krampus plays the role of a fiend to fright children to be good but actually has a timid and calm demeanor. He is secretly distressed at being along in the future and is easily moved by by kindness towards him. His Sacred Artifacts are a pair of claws passed down for generations and can make people repent for their evil action with one swipe.

Tanngrisnir[]

Tanngrisnir tokyoafterschoolsummoners

Spirit of Winter

World: Yggdrasil
Origin: Norse Mythology
Rarity: 3*(Aether), 4*(Aether)
Artist: Yow
Voiced by: Jun Kasawa
A Capra Therian with a coal-black pelt that once drew a war chariot for his master in Yggdrasil before a leg injury forced an early retirement. He puts his experience into teach the Reindeer faculty at the Santa School but is rather new to teaching. Tanngrisnir often pines for his days of being on the battlefield but his injury ensures that he'll never pull a chariot again. He carries a calm and professional demeanor while convincing himself that he act logically and rationally but has inherited his former master's bravado and bombast. Whenever he gets worked up, his impulsive side come through and he ends up acting before thinking. This leads to him forgetting about his injury in the heat of the moment and gets a painful reminder later. Tanngrisnir's Sacred Artifact are his boots with the Rule that can grant him lightning speed and great strength to propel them to his destination.

Tomte[]

Tomte tokyoafterschoolsummoners

Spirit of Winter

World: Yggdrasil
Origin: Norse Mythology
Rarity: 3*(Aether), 4*(All)
Artist: Tepen
Voiced by: Daiki Hamano
A Transient who was picked up by Santa on Christmas night who like saunas. He has lost half of his memories and become 'reliant' on Santa and self admits to helping with working as his Role. He having connections with other due to a sense of discomfort that he can't put into words. Tomte still takes great efforts to make friends with unwelcome favors. He had a great talent in helping farmers and used to be known as the top breeder at Santa School.

  • Birds of a Feather: Like the protagonist, Tomte doesn't have any memories of himself before being summoned to Tokyo.
  • Does This Remind You of Anything?: He has a habit of going around and announce that he is a "Top Breeder" of his school. Now, remember the slang meaning of said word..
  • The Medic: His 4*'s skillset is designed to heal allies from damage as much as possible, with his Combo buff being used for such purpose.
  • Religious and Mythological Theme Naming: Tomte is a famous Scandinavian mythological figure related to Christmas described as short with a long white beard wearing farmer's clothes that acts as protectors for farmers and their land from misfortune.
  • Support Party Member: His 4* is designed around healing and support buffs, and cannot attack or fire his CS under normal circumstance as he doesn't have any reliable way to charge his gauge by himself unlike fellow No-Weapon peers such as Astaroth/Astarte.
